Abstract :
In the past few years, the number of private vehicles has risen intensely and will continue to grow in the future. Traffic management has become a significant concern as traffic issues directly affect the quality of life. Different methods have been implemented to track city traffic and find ways to reduce congestion, accidents, etc., but there is room for improvement. This study attempts to cluster city intersections based on their traffic time series to find similar places in the city. The result of this study would help traffic managers have specified policies and behaviors for each group of intersections, which tremendously reduces cost and increases the efficiency of results.
